Toy Fair: JLG Expands Eric Carle

The Joester Loria Group has renewed deals with long-time The World of Eric Carle partners Kids Preferred and University Games, and signed new licensee Trends International to create stickers for the classic publishing brand.

Kids Preferred has been renewed as master toy partner for The World of Eric Carle for another four years. The current toy line for the brand includes plush and plastic and wood developmental toys.

Plans for this year include an Easter bin program set to launch at Target this month that will include a soft book, teether rattle and bath squirties; expansion of the brand’s infant developmental line at Kohl’s; a growing presence at Babies ‘R’ Us; and the addition of 15 new products including wood toys, soft teether books, tummy time play and bath items that feature the Very Hungry Caterpillar for the first time.

University Games has renewed its license for The World of Eric Carle games and puzzles for another three years.

University Games plans to continue to develop new products

for the brand such as The Very Hungry Caterpillar Twirl and Toss game and The Very Hungry Caterpillar and Friends I Have card game, both of which will debut this year alongside a variety of new puzzle offerings.

Finally, JLG has added new partner Trends International to The World of Eric Carle roster. Trends is developing a line of sticker formats that will debut this summer featuring popular Eric Carle characters including The Very Hungry Caterpillar and Brown Bear.
